I have a lot of respect for my father he was strong, kind, & loving. Some things Id like everyone to remember about my dad: He loved rock n roll music & sitting on the porch; drove like a turtle & always getting a lot of honks on the highway; hated going to the doctors office but loved Santo, ARNP, who treated him in the car instead of coming into the office; he loved any kind of animal his favorites were his dogs, sugar gliders, horse & moose; he loved going to Grace pond in Maine to fish; enjoyed cruising the Big Red Boat with my mom and listening to Kokomo with her; never said an unkind word about anybody & enjoyed life to its fullest. I will always love my dad & miss him, I know hes in a better place dancing with my mom in heaven
